A customer in France wants to ship a small box to US or Canada but finds it costs $31 using http://www.colissimo.fr/affranchissementenligne/displayConfirmationCotation.do

Does anyone know a good, cheap way of shipping our little white box (~4 oz) package from:

France to US?
France to Canada?

Petit paquet is bubble envelope. Any help would be appreciated.

He can send it as a letter (courrier) for much cheaper depending on the volume and weight of the item, colissimo is very expensive.

I speak some French. According to laposte.fr, for a package of upto 200 g (more or less 8 ounces) it will cost you 2.8 EUR for worldwide economic shipping and 5 EUR for worldwide priority shipping.

Anyway, I'd just like to say that Petit Paquet is not just Bubble Wrap. I often ship all sorts of things (in a variety of shapes and sizes) all over the world. It's the weight of the packet that's the important bit not the shape/style of wrapping. Most of my parcels average 11€50 for 1kilo

http://www.laposte.com/Already-living-in-France/E-Tools/Find-a-postage-rate
click on "letter". click "to a foreign country". type in destination and click "OK". click "priority merchadise". type in weight - in grams - and click on "calculate charge.
